Auto parts, polymer materials, weather resistance testing, also known as reliability testing, refers to materials such as coatings, construction plastics, rubber products, etc., which are affected by sunlight, temperature changes, wind and rain and other external conditions. A series of aging phenomena such as fading, discoloration, cracking, chalking and strength loss. Among them, ultraviolet radiation is a key factor in promoting the aging of plastics. 1. Testing standard of carbon arc xenon lamp aging tester: GBT1767-1979 Determination of weather resistance of paint film AATCC111-2003 Weather resistance of fabrics: exposure to sunlight and climate environment JBZQ3571-1986 Vulcanized Rubber Weather Resistance Test Method JISD0205-1987 Auto Parts Weather Resistance Test Method Test method for mechanical properties and weather resistance of unplasticized polyvinyl chloride (PVC-U) plastic doors and windows 2. Test method: Natural climate: Natural outdoor tests require specimens to be exposed to sunlight and exposed to the atmosphere, either directly or with glass bezel. Two benchmark climates are often used to test products in the United States: the humid and hot subtropical Florida climate and the dry and hot Arizona desert climate. Climates elsewhere are suitable for other markets, for example, Atlas has 25 climate tests across Europe. Outdoor testing often uses year-round irradiation and weathering treatments that vary over time. Outdoor hardening: When greater exposure to solar radiation is required, we can use a sun tracker or centralized processing system to directly expose to real outdoor weathering conditions for faster outdoor testing. These test methods can provide valid results at least eight times faster than the original real-time weathering conditions. What Are the Test Methods for Fabric Bursting Strength?
Fabric bursting strength measures resistance to rupture under concentrated load. Three primary test methods are used:

Ball Burst Method (ASTM D3787): Steel ball penetration for textiles/films using testers like GT-C02-2.

Hydraulic Method (ISO 13938.1): Fluid pressure on rubber diaphragm for industrial fabrics via GT-C12A.

Pneumatic Method (ISO 13938.2): Compressed air for breathable materials tested with GT-C12B.
